Hi everyone,

We’re currently using the Performance Review feature in Personio for our annual appraisals. The process works well with two steps:

  1. Self-Review (completed by the appraisee)

  2. Manager Review (completed by the appraiser)

However, we’ve noticed there’s no final step for the appraisee to acknowledge or confirm the manager’s comments once the review has been shared.

We’d like the appraisee to be able to validate or sign off on the appraisal before it’s officially closed.

Does anyone know if:

  • It’s possible to add a third “Acknowledgement” step in the workflow?

  • Or if there’s a recommended workaround (e.g. a confirmation field, comment box, or setting)?

Hi Maxime,

I’m afraid there isn’t really a workaround, as the manager’s feedback is final, especially now that the performance rating has been set. What I usually do in my company is ask managers to share their draft with their direct report before submitting it on the platform. This way, they can make sure the feedback accurately reflects what was discussed in the review meeting and gives the direct report a chance to add anything they feel is missing.
